Why Dermatologists Diagnose Psoriasis Less in Black Patients
from HCPLive Podcasts · host HCPLive.com
Coming live from the American Academy of Dermatology (AAD) 2022 Meeting in Boston, managing editor Kevin Kunzmann sits down with investigators from University of Perelman School of Medicine to discuss new data showing disparities in psoriasis diagnoses by race, and how dermatologists can become more confident in identifying new cases.
